Two Projects Awarded by NSW Space Research Network

We are excited to announce that our team has been awarded a Pilot Research Project grant (led by Dr Yang Yang) and a Student Project grant (led by John Purdey and supervised by Dr Yang) by NSW Space Research Network for 2025 - 2026! This achievement highlights our commitment to pioneering space research and innovation in New South Wales.

Pilot Research Project, “Pattern of Life Identification for Geosynchronous Satellites Using Transformer-Based AI Foundation Models,” is a collaboration with Macquarie University and Adelaide University.

Student Project is “Automated Satellite Tracking Control at UNSW Observatory”.
